        I have an idea for a new show on DIY or HGTV that would be a huge melting pot between consumers and manufacturers, where people vote on certain categories of items through social media or blogs, and when the results are in, the manufacturer's compete and bid on special pricing for the people (consumers) watching the show on the items, the next episode. The final result being a steep discount and a live process, interweaved with design projects.

        The trick would be to get the manufacturers and vendors as interested in this as the consumers. I'm sure they already know the value of HGTV's influence on consumers. And of course, a lot of DIYers would love to buy a motion-activated Moen (for example), but have price constraints. It would be a real bonus for watching, (not to mention economic stimulus) and it doesn't have to necessarily be big items.

        And of course, in the midst of all of that bidding and voting, design projects featuring the items offered at the discount. It would be kind of like a Groupon for HGTV. In fact, a mixed breed show of Groupon meets Shipping Wars meets Blog Cabin!

        What do you think? I would love it. I'm always going online to look for these products they show on DIY and HGTV and I'm a hardcore addict, too.
